Hey everyone! You all know me by now, my name is Erika Saito. I'm the girl who changed schools due to my father getting a better job in a different city. I was terrified of making friends at a new school full of people I had never known, but that's when I met my three best friends, Byte, Reiji and Yua. You already know most of their story, but let me tell you how it ends, it all started during the summer after our first year of highschool ended. After Byte and I almost got expelled at the dirty hands of Bytes ex, I talked Byte into moving back into my home with my parents and I. Everything went well for a while, until around the second week of summer. Bytes was starting to have recurring flashbacks from events from the time before he came to Earth, and although he told me that he was having the flashbacks, he never discussed what they entailed.
One evening I decided to see if Reiji and Yua would want to come spend the night with Byte and I, thinking maybe it would help to keep his mind off of his flashbacks and to help him have some fun with our friends. We had fun for a while, playing games and watching movies, talking about other fun times we had together, but as the night progressed, Byte seemed to drift off into a daze, like he was lost in a deep fog, he was there physically, but emotionally he was somewhere else. I started to get anxious, and I wanted to pull him aside and talk to him for a second but it was hard to do since these two were here. After a while even Yua and Reiji got concerned and started poking questions at him trying to figure out what was going on. Byte would just fire back with the standard ‘Im fine’ or ‘I'm just sleepy’ which they both seemed to buy, but I didn't.

After we all fell asleep that night, I could hear a slight rustling in the room. I tried to get myself to stir so I could see what was causing the noise but weariness plagued me, I couldn't get myself to open my eyes fully. By the time I got up and looked around the room, I noticed that Byte was gone. I lazily walked down the stairs to see if he was on the couch in the living room, which is where I thought he would be, but to my surprise, he wasn't. I started to freak out and checked all corners of the house that he possibly could have been in, but he was nowhere to be found. I hurried up and put on my shoes and walked outside to look for him, which I didn't have to look far. I saw him standing out in the front of my house, with someone else standing directly in front of him. He was a man of a larger muscular build, wearing a black and white suit, with sunglasses. His hair was cut short and his skin was the same grayish complexion as Byte’s was.
“Byte who is this man? Why are you out here talking to him, c-come inside” I beckoned him.
“Prince, it's time for you to return to Homeworld, you are needed there, you are next in line to be king!” the man dictated.
“And if I don't?” Byte questioned.
“You know well they will bring you back, one way or another. I just wanted to give you the chance to come peacefully, you know the others won't give you that opportunity” the man replied as he shook his head. “Well, I'll be off then, Dasher will be here tomorrow by the rise of this planet's sun. If you wish to cooperate by then, just tell him when he arrives” the man said as he made his way into the woods.

After the man was completely gone, I rushed over to Byte and hugged him as I started to tear up. “Byte, what was that about what's going on?” I cried.
“I'll explain everything when we get back inside, I'm gonna have to explain to them too” Byte said as he pointed up. I looked up to see where he was pointing to see that Yua and Reiji had been watching us from the window. When we got inside Byte explained how I had encountered him after his small ship crashed on Earth. It took them some time to process the fact that Byte wasn't human and a lot of things up until now, including his name, were put in place to keep his real origin under wraps.
“So, who was he?” Reiji asked as he looked at Byte.
“He is designated as B5-64 “Shadow” but most just know him as Shadow. He is the leader of the B5 unit, also known as the Salvagers. Their job is to track down those who desert our homeworld and bring them back. Shadow is a negotiator, he's usually the first one sent, he tries for a peaceful resolution to the problem before things get dirty” Byte explained.
“Why did you leave?” Yua asked as she tilted her head.
“I was groomed to be king, which means that I didn't have any friends. I wasn't really allowed to. Not to mention my parents weren't really parents to me, they were more like instructors. All they cared about was passing on their lineage, I wanted to go somewhere where I could find out what it means to have true friends and family, that's why I came here. They don't want me to come back because they miss me, they just need to make sure there's someone in line to rule” Byte explained.
“That's awful” I mumbled.
“Well you aren't going back! You belong here!” Yua asserted.
“I certainly hope that's the case, but it won't be that simple, the others from B5 are going to try to make me submit by subduing me, I'll have to fight back. Not to mention they have abilities that give them great advantages when it comes to battle” Byte said as he flexed his hand.
“And you dont?” Reiji questioned.
“I do, but I never realized its full potential” Byte replied.
“What can you do?” I asked.
“My ability is called, OverDrive” Byte explained to the three of us.
